According to the FDA Adverse Event Reporting System (FAERS), 758 reports of Hypotension have been filed in association with VANCOMYCIN (Vancomycin Hydrochloride). This represents 2.2% of all adverse event reports for VANCOMYCIN.

How Dangerous Is Hypotension From VANCOMYCIN?
Of the 758 reports, 140 (18.5%) resulted in death, 485 (64.0%) required hospitalization, and 224 (29.6%) were considered life-threatening.
Is Hypotension Listed in the Official Label?
Yes, Hypotension is listed as a known adverse reaction in the official FDA drug label for VANCOMYCIN.
